Whew, it’s been a long two days for Meek Mill. The Philly rapper has been vehemently defending his name on X, formerly known as Twitter, following intense rumors about his sexuality. The wild rumors arose after media personality DJ Akademiks suggested that Meek’s name was redacted in a new lawsuit against Sean “Diddy” Combs.

The suit, filed by Rodney “Lil Rod” Jones, alleged that Diddy and Meek engaged in a sexual relationship. It also mentioned a number of other parties, including Justin Combs, Yung Miami, Stevie J, Cuba Gooding Jr., and others. Although the Dream Chasers musician’s name isn’t explicitly listed in the filing, many are convinced that one of its footnotes listed as “a Philadelphia Rapper who dated Nicki Minaj” refers to him. Akademiks in particular, seems pretty confident that the mystery person is indeed Meek Mill. He even resorted to calling the artist “Freak Mill.” However, Meek was not having it and, judging by his seemingly endless firestorm of tweets, is willing to “die” over his disagreement with Ak. 

“I’m from Philly I don’t do coke or freaky ass molly … nobody won’t even offer me coke because I’m that heavy …. No man or watt would ever approach me about gay activity and the whole place don’t get flipped … woke up seeing this on every blog like they know I’m coming! lol,” Meek wrote. 

Shortly after, Akademiks quoted him saying, “This all this stupid n**a had to tweet.. coming on here tryna beef wit me to sell a record like i made the sht up.”

After their heated internet exchange, Meek tweeted, “In my city we don’t do no talk. You want the street n***as to die fr I can’t wait til that liquor hit your organs.” 

Not one to back down from threats, Ak replied, “Na when you talk about Asking for my address online u talking about DEATH games. U must think u invincible. U dont talk about pullin up to street nas homes cuz u aint on that wit em. So dont that be on that wit me.”

To that sentiment, Meek said, “I’ll die to shut you down.”

“Well noted. My address on google. u still tweeting,” Ak shot back. 

Amid the viral social media beef, Meek Mill took time to promote his new album Heathenism. He had been doing so while Akademiks was busy continuing to throw shade on X. Despite the controversy, fans of Meek are praising Heathenism in efforts to celebrate his talent instead of spreading rumors.
